How to Install and Uninstall node-color Package on Ubuntu 22.10 (Kinetic Kudu)

Last updated: May 04,2024

1. Install "node-color" package

This guide let you learn how to install node-color on Ubuntu 22.10 (Kinetic Kudu)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install node-color

2. Uninstall "node-color" package

Learn how to uninstall node-color on Ubuntu 22.10 (Kinetic Kudu):

$ sudo apt remove node-color $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
